Summary

The New York Yankees face the Boston Red Sox in a four-game series at Yankee Stadium this weekend. Aaron Judge could return from a right rib stress fracture within two weeks, while Ryan McMahon is slated to return from a thumb strain next Tuesday. Max Fried is set to come off the injured list for Game 2 of Saturday's doubleheader after a 15-day stint. Giancarlo Stanton's status remains uncertain as he deals with calf strains. The team is optimistic about their overall recovery ahead of the postseason.
